Gathering Fresh Vegetables, Herbs, and Quinoa
Pick crisp, in-season veggies for the best taste. Key items include:
- Fresh baby spinach for a tender base
- Plump cherry tomatoes for natural sweetness
- Crisp cucumbers and briny kalamata olives for texture contrast
- Fluffy cooked quinoa as a nutrient-rich foundation
- Finely chopped parsley and mint for herbaceous brightness

Selecting the Best Grilled Chicken for a Protein-Packed Salad
Lean, seasoned chicken boosts your salad’s protein. Go for boneless, skinless breasts or tenderloins. Marinate in olive oil, lemon juice, garlic, and oregano for 30 minutes before grilling. Cook until it hits 165°F for safety. Slice thinly for even distribution.
Add crumbled feta cheese and a light vinaigrette for a zesty dressing. Good prep makes sure each part of your salad stands out.

Cooking the Quinoa to Perfection
Begin by rinsing quinoa under cold water to get rid of bitterness. Use a 2:1 water-to-quinoa ratio for stovetop cooking. Adjust times if using an instant pot.
Method | Steps | Key Tips |
Stovetop | Boil water, add quinoa, simmer covered. | Fluff with a fork after 15 minutes; let cool before mixing. |
Instant Pot | Select “rice” mode, cook 5 minutes, release pressure. | Check for tenderness; drain excess liquid if needed. |

Grilling Chicken for Optimal Mediterranean Flavors
Marinate chicken in olive oil, lemon juice, dried dill, and garlic for 30 minutes. Grill over medium heat for 6-8 minutes per side until juices run clear. Let it rest 5 minutes before slicing to retain moisture.
- Pat chicken dry before marinating for even seasoning absorption.
- Brush grill grates with oil to prevent sticking.
Assembling Your Quinoa Salad Recipe Step-by-Step
- Mix cooled quinoa with chopped cucumber, cherry tomatoes, and Kalamata olives.
- Layer grilled chicken slices over the base, followed by a drizzle of lemon-tahini dressing.
- Garnish with fresh parsley and a sprinkle of sumac for a vibrant finish.
Mix ingredients gently to avoid crushing vegetables. This ensures every bite of your grilled chicken salad is fresh and full of Mediterranean flavors.
Elevating Your Dish with Simple Homemade Upgrades
Make your quinoa salad recipe shine with simple homemade touches. A few changes can make it a real showstopper. Here’s how to give your Mediterranean quinoa salad a unique twist.
- Add a dollop of fresh tzatziki for tangy creaminess.
- Chop fresh herbs like cilantro or mint for brightness.
- Swap store-bought dressings for a mix of olive oil, lemon, and honey.
Upgrade | How to Add | Why It Works |
Roasted Vegetables | Sauté peppers or zucchini and fold into the mix | Deepens flavor and texture contrast |
Spiced Chicken | Season chicken with paprika or cumin before grilling | Enhances savory notes without extra calories |
Herb Dressing | Whisk parsley, oregano, and red wine vinegar | Boosts freshness naturally |
Small tweaks can make your quinoa salad recipe your own. Try adding toasted pine nuts or a squeeze of lime for extra flavor. Each change keeps it healthy and makes it feel special. Your creativity is the only limit to how tasty this recipe can get.
Customizing Your Salad for Personal Taste
Make your Mediterranean quinoa salad into a clean eating option or a delicious lunch idea that fits your taste. Swap proteins to change it up: try roasted chickpeas for a plant-based option or grilled shrimp for a pescatarian choice. Here’s how to easily make it your own:
Adapting Proteins and Ingredients
- Vegetarian: Use marinated tofu or artichokes instead of chicken.
- Low-carb: Substitute quinoa with spiralized zucchini noodles.
- Extra protein: Add hard-boiled eggs or crumbled feta for richness.
Boosting Mediterranean Flavors
Turn your bowl into a delicious lunch idea with these additions:
- Kalamata olives and sun-dried tomatoes for tangy bursts.
- A drizzle of tahini sauce or lemon-herb dressing.
- Roasted red peppers or spinach for added texture.
Pair with whole-grain pita for a handheld option or serve over mixed greens for a lighter base. Small tweaks keep meals exciting while maintaining the recipe’s nutritional balance. Explore these swaps to make every bite align with your diet and taste.

Meal prepping is a game-changer. Cook quinoa and chicken early, then make salads every day. Store them in airtight containers for up to four days. Add lemon wedges or extra herbs for freshness each time.
